RecurrenceTable
RecurrenceTable[eqns, expr, {n, nmax}] generates a list of values of expr for successive n based on solving the recurrence equations eqns.
RecurrenceTable[eqns, expr, nspec] generates a list of values of expr over the range of n values specified by nspec.
RecurrenceTable[eqns, expr, {n1, ...}, {n2, ...}, ...] generates an array of values of expr for successive n1, n2, ... .
Examples
Generate the first 10 Fibonacci numbers:
RecurrenceTable[{a[n] == a[n - 1] + a[n - 2], a[1] == 1, a[2] == 1}, a[n], {n, 1, 10}]
